New Hampshire Code § 415-C:10

Penalties

The commissioner, after proper notice and opportunity for hearing, may take action to enforce the provisions of this chapter, or rules adopted pursuant to this chapter, and may: I. Revoke or suspend the obligor's registration. II. Order the obligor to cease and desist from further consumer guaranty contract operations. III. Impose a penalty of not more than $1000 for each violation or $10,000 for each violation the commissioner finds to be willful. IV. Order the obligor to make restitution.
